Virtual Prototype Developer

Apple | San Diego, CA

Posted Date 4/17/2025
Description Join Apple’s Cellular Software team! We are seeking talented and highly motivated engineer to work on next-generation cellular technologies and features. As a Software engineer on this team, you will be at the center of the embedded 5G/4G/multimode cellular modem software/firmware development & test effort within a silicon design group responsible for crafting and productizing state-of-the-art cellular SoCs.

Description

This role requires someone to be familiar with all phases of embedded software development, covering design, coding, pre-silicon and post silicon tests. You will be responsible for design and implementation of verification strategies to ensure Apple wireless products conform to 3GPP specifications, internal design requirements and Carrier requirements to offer best in class user experience!

Minimum Qualifications

  • Knowledge of one or multiple cellular technologies: UMTS, HSPA+, LTE or NR and related 3GPP/ETSI standards.
  • Experience in embedded software/firmware development or validation of cellular protocols (e.g. PHY, MAC, RLC, RRC, NAS, etc.) in LTE/NR domain.
  • Experience in software development and debugging skills including design & programming in C/C++.
  • English language proficiency is required for this position.

Preferred Qualifications

  • Bachelor or Master in Computer Science, Embedded System Engineering, or Electrical/Information Engineering with some years of professional working experience or PhD in a relevant field with confirmed years of working experience.
  • Experience in test case scripting, conforming to relevant ETSI/3GPP protocol technical specifications or GCF/IOT/Carrier Approval tests is a big plus.
  • Highly motivated and proactive, a fast learner, and a good team player.

Pay & Benefits

At Apple, base pay is one part of our total compensation package and is determined within a range. This provides the opportunity to progress as you grow and develop within a role. The base pay range for this role is between $135,400 and $250,600, and your base pay will depend on your skills, qualifications, experience, and location.

Apple employees also have the opportunity to become an Apple shareholder through participation in Apple’s discretionary employee stock programs. Apple employees are eligible for discretionary restricted stock unit awards, and can purchase Apple stock at a discount if voluntarily participating in Apple’s Employee Stock Purchase Plan. You’ll also receive benefits including: Comprehensive medical and dental coverage, retirement benefits, a range of discounted products and free services, and for formal education related to advancing your career at Apple, reimbursement for certain educational expenses — including tuition. Additionally, this role might be eligible for discretionary bonuses or commission payments as well as relocation. Learn more about Apple Benefits.

Note: Apple benefit, compensation and employee stock programs are subject to eligibility requirements and other terms of the applicable plan or program.
Salary135,400.00 - 250,600.00 Annual

Share this job